Rekordbox 6: USB Library Corrupted, But Accessible in Rekordbox 4

Hi everyone,

I'm facing an issue where my USB library shows as "corrupted" in Rekordbox 6, and it suggests deleting it. However, I can still open and access my library without any issues using Rekordbox 4 on my computer. Is there a way to "heal" or save the library from Rekordbox 4 so I can use it in Rekordbox 6? Any advice on how to proceed would be greatly appreciated.

Thanks a lot.

Gabriel

Unfortunately when this happens, the only solution is to format the USB and export the playlists again to it. 

It may still work on some devices, but you cannot export or import from it unless you format it. 

MixMasterG

If I recall correctly, "import from USB" is only supported from Rekordbox 5 and up. So if the USB still can be read from RB 5, then you can import it (and it's audio files) into Rekordbox 5 and then sync it to a fresh formatted USB. Or you can export to XML and import that XML to RB6/7.
